WebEpidote is a silicate mineral that is commonly found in regionally metamorphosed rocks of low-to-moderate grade. In these rocks, epidote is often associated with amphiboles, feldspars, quartz, and chlorite. In geology, felsic is a modifier describing igneous rocks that are relatively rich in elements that form feldspar and quartz. [1] It is contrasted with mafic rocks, which are relatively richer in magnesium and iron. … did any incumbent senators lose in 2022http://ecodes.biz/ecodes_support/free_resources/Virginia/construction/pdfs/Chapter%203_Use%20and%20Occupancy%20Classification.pdf did any kids survive the texas shootingWebGranite: Definition, Classification, Physical Chemistry, and Petrogenesis by Philip A. A granitoid meets two criteria: (1) it is a plutonic rock that (2) has between 20 percent and 60 percent quartz. Plutonic rocks cooled at depth very slowly from a hot, fluid state.
